WebChild Support Services for Tribal Families. The Oregon Child Support Program works with Oregon’s Native American Tribes to enhance child support services for Tribal families. There are nine federally-recognized American Indian Tribes in Oregon. Each is an independent sovereign government with status similar to other states or foreign nations. WebThe Indian Child Welfare Act (ICWA) is a federal law that states are required to comply with. When tribal leaders and child welfare professionals hold a strong understanding of their ICWA rights and responsibilities they can help ensure compliance, protect their communities, and protect tribal sovereignty. The Oregon Child Support Program works with Oregon’s Native American Tribes to enhance child support services for Tribal families. … WebMar 30, 2024 · A Tribe or Tribal organization must specify in its Tribal IV-D plan procedures for the distribution of child support collections in each Tribal IV-D case, in accordance with this section. ( a) General Rule: The Tribal IV-D agency must, in a timely manner: ( 1) Apply collections first to satisfy current support obligations, except as provided in ...

WebApr 12, 2024 · American Indian and Alaska Native (AI/AN) children are nearly 3 times more likely to enter foster care, compared to non-Native children. These five year grants are intended to generate evidence for how best to effectively implement child welfare practices and ongoing active efforts to maintain AI/AN families by funding state and tribal …
